From 111ab38611cef5012f1565a65fa2d8a8a05cce37 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001
From: Frediano Ziglio <fziglio@redhat.com>
Date: Mon, 15 May 2017 15:57:28 +0100
Subject: [PATCH 1/3] reds: Disconnect when receiving overly big
 ClientMonitorsConfig

Total message size received from the client was unlimited. There is
a 2kiB size check on individual agent messages, but the MonitorsConfig
message can be split in multiple chunks, and the size of the
non-chunked MonitorsConfig message was never checked. This could easily
lead to memory exhaustion on the host.

Signed-off-by: Frediano Ziglio <fziglio@redhat.com>

diff --git a/server/reds.c b/server/reds.c
index 92feea1..286993b 100644
--- a/server/reds.c
+++ b/server/reds.c
@@ -1077,19 +1077,35 @@ static void reds_client_monitors_config_cleanup(RedsState *reds)
 static void reds_on_main_agent_monitors_config(RedsState *reds,
         MainChannelClient *mcc, void *message, size_t size)
 {
+    const unsigned int MAX_MONITORS = 256;
+    const unsigned int MAX_MONITOR_CONFIG_SIZE =
+       sizeof(VDAgentMonitorsConfig) + MAX_MONITORS * sizeof(VDAgentMonConfig);
+
     VDAgentMessage *msg_header;
     VDAgentMonitorsConfig *monitors_config;
     RedsClientMonitorsConfig *cmc = &reds->client_monitors_config;
 
+    // limit size of message sent by the client as this can cause a DoS through
+    // memory exhaustion, or potentially some integer overflows
+    if (sizeof(VDAgentMessage) + MAX_MONITOR_CONFIG_SIZE - cmc->buffer_size < size) {
+        goto overflow;
+    }
+
     cmc->buffer_size += size;
     cmc->buffer = realloc(cmc->buffer, cmc->buffer_size);
     spice_assert(cmc->buffer);
     cmc->mcc = mcc;
     memcpy(cmc->buffer + cmc->buffer_pos, message, size);
     cmc->buffer_pos += size;
+    if (sizeof(VDAgentMessage) > cmc->buffer_size) {
+        spice_debug("not enough data yet. %d", cmc->buffer_size);
+        return;
+    }
     msg_header = (VDAgentMessage *)cmc->buffer;
-    if (sizeof(VDAgentMessage) > cmc->buffer_size ||
-            msg_header->size > cmc->buffer_size - sizeof(VDAgentMessage)) {
+    if (msg_header->size > MAX_MONITOR_CONFIG_SIZE) {
+        goto overflow;
+    }
+    if (msg_header->size > cmc->buffer_size - sizeof(VDAgentMessage)) {
         spice_debug("not enough data yet. %d", cmc->buffer_size);
         return;
     }
@@ -1097,6 +1113,12 @@ static void reds_on_main_agent_monitors_config(RedsState *reds,
     spice_debug("%s: %d", __func__, monitors_config->num_of_monitors);
     reds_client_monitors_config(reds, monitors_config);
     reds_client_monitors_config_cleanup(reds);
+    return;
+
+overflow:
+    spice_warning("received invalid MonitorsConfig request from client, disconnecting");
+    red_channel_client_disconnect(RED_CHANNEL_CLIENT(mcc));
+    reds_client_monitors_config_cleanup(reds);
 }
 
 void reds_on_main_agent_data(RedsState *reds, MainChannelClient *mcc, void *message, size_t size)
